Output 3fb2d9742eca80ca95705ce89e72c9ddcd38fd60e29a756f2e1ff139ce91ebce:20

value
482632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2fab89ab55351253c0df36fdc218e095ea01f3c OP_EQUAL
address
3J1NZ6d3RQpdXGVYaEpfbJqH5v6X7fkRZT
transaction
3fb2d9742eca80ca95705ce89e72c9ddcd38fd60e29a756f2e1ff139ce91ebce
confirmations
273130
spent
true